Healthy Snack Bowl Recipe

Watching a match without snacks or a movie without munchies at home on a quiet weekend is boring. This is the time when we indulge mindlessly into unhealthy snacks. Here is a Healthy Snack Bowl recipe for adults and kids alike.

Ingredients:

  • 1 tablespoon cold pressed coconut oil
  • 1/4 cup corn kernels
  • Salt as required
  • 2 tablespoons smooth peanut butter
  • 1/4 cup soy milk/coconut milk/almond milk
  • 2 to 3 teaspoons cocoa powder
  • 1 to 2 tablespoons maple syrup/honey
  • 1/2 an apple, chopped into cubes
  • 2 tablespoons raisins
  • 8 to10 walnuts

 

Directions:

In a sauce pan add 1 tablespoon coconut oil and turn the heat on medium after a 30 to 40 seconds drop 2 to 3 corn kernels and wait for the pop.

Once they pop scoop them out and add all the kernels and stir quickly and cover the lid allowing a gap for the steam to escape of they will be burnt.

Give the sauce pan a shake every few seconds to allow even heat.

Let all the pop corn pop, once the popping slows down and stops turn of the heat and remove the lid, sprinkle a tiny amount of salt and give it all a shake.

In a saucepan combine peanut butter, cocoa powder, milk and maple syrup and stir it on low heat until its saucy and smooth. Turn it off once it starts to bubble.

Now place the popcorn in a bowl, add the raisins, walnuts and apples, drizzle the sauce over and serve.

You can even add pretzels, other nuts and dried fruit that you like into the bowl.

Make sure not to add too much salt in this recipe since peanut butter will have some saltiness to it.

Serve Healthy Snack Bowl during a movie night or pack it in your snack box along with other healthy snacks.
